📜 Origin & History
Pierre Soulages, French contemporary abstract master known as 'the painter of black'. In 1979, covering canvases with massive black layers, he spotted light reflecting on thick black texture and created the brand-new artistic language 'beyond black'.
Soulages Black is not a flat lifeless plane; thick impasto black paint forms three-dimensional texture via palette knife ridges. Light hits the surface and refracts into endless halos from different angles. He often states: 'I paint light, not black.'
The shade draws inspiration from prehistoric cave murals and light filtering through stained glass in Romanesque churches. Born in southern France, the soot-darkened church walls and colored light of Conques Cathedral became lifelong creative fuel.
Soulages Black pushes minimalism to its extreme. Large canvases carry nothing but black, yet viewers see distinct imagery from different hours and viewpoints. This interactive work inviting light to participate overturns the definition of static painting.
